In October I created a WordPress website from what was previously a non-WordPress site. htaccess-file:Google needs to be able to render the page completely, including the JavaScript and CSS, to ensure that the page is mobile-friendly and to apply both the mobile-friendly tag in the search results and the associated ranking boost for mobile search results. htaccess file. * bad_bot <Limit GET POST HEAD> Order Allow,Deny Allow from all Deny from env=bad_bot </Limit>. Then you can keep your existing <Files> directives to block access to . Be sure that Show Hidden Files (dotfiles) is checked. But that is not possible all the time when you have demo audience test. deny from 173. txt file, the . htaccess to restrict access. This denies all web access to your wp-config file, error_logs, php. 168. Deny access to all . htaccess code: # Excluded directories: RewriteRule ^api/?(. Once you’re done: Save the file. STAT SERP tracking and analytics for enterprise SEO experts. Also block all traffic without referrer. htaccess file and keep all files that are . Exupery. You should block them in . Blocking domain: Open up your site’s root . You will now be in the text editor, where you can make and save changes. htaccess without deny from 54. Click on “Get Google Authorization Code. Good day all, I have a bunch of files that are . Before you can block a bot, you will need to know at least one of two things: the IP address where the bot is coming from or the "User Agent string" that the bot is. Right-click and select “View/Edit” to open in your text editor. htaccess> Order allow,deny Deny from all </Files>The . However, to implement the redirect you are asking, you would. htaccess file in the desired directory: Options +Includes AddType text/html shtml AddHandler server-parsed shtml. You can do it in either place. This would ordinarily "work", unless the header had previously. It is a bit deep, but you appear to want to do it yourself and this is a resource I. uk without the However it is now showing 2 version of the site, both the and the non version. Order deny,allow Deny. *sitebot. It regards htaccess files and robot. The first thing you need to do though, is to secure the file. htaccess should redirect the user to a free-entry location. Moz Pro Your all-in-one suite of SEO essentials. We can also use it to increase the security. php'; include is handled by PHP on server side hence Apache blocks will not impact this. htaccess file. htaccess was not previously set correctly becau. htaccess (visible after clicking the dropdown arrow next to the previous button) saves. See which Moz SEO solution best meets your business needs. htaccess RewriteCond %{REQUEST_URI} !^/robots. If placed elsewhere (e. Once the . On Apache servers it is very easy to block unwanted bots using the . * - [R=403,L] Basic format: User-agent: [user-agent name]Disallow: [URL string not to be crawled] Together, these two lines are considered a complete robots. All you need to do is to enter the old page to new ones then click on “Generate” button. php or /app/dist/. Use a 302 redirect with a cache lifetime of one day. Explore all the free SEO tools Moz has to offer. 0. The Most Complete Visitor Analytics & SEO package including visitor analytics (unique visitor, page view, bounce rate, average stay time, average visit, traffic analysis, top refferer, new & returning visitor, content overview, country & browser report, os & device report etc. . The chrome extension does indeed allow you to modify the page you're looking at and let any content through. <Files 403. txt file, here are a few basics to remember: Format your robots. Follow. Copy and paste your new configurations into the . The IP address 203. htaccess file: Code: RewriteEngine On RewriteBase / SetEnvIfNoCase User-Agent . txt [NC] RewriteCond %{REQUEST_URI} robots. I access the htaccess and robots. Allow Specific Paths. Devs may not have access to the proxy server in order to apply specific headers. With the codes below it is possible to point a domain to a specific folder within the hosting package. But if I comment out the above . php' now in the 'zendtest' folder. txt to the best of my ability and added this to . The . htaccess file can see who is the bot trying to crawl your site and what they are trying to do on your website. c> Order allow,deny Deny. ddd) will be blocked. ExpiresDefault A259200. Copy and paste this list into the . Certainly, you shouldn't implement a specific redirect just for robots. htaccess file:As mentioned, . 127. htaccess File. txt (not by . # Denies access to all . Yes, for the most part "index, follow" is what you want on your pages. Right-click and click on the ‘View/Edit’ option to open it in your preferred text editor. 25 billion+ keyword index. You would obviously need to change 127. htaccess file. Of course you can add more bot user-agents next to the AhrefsBot. Jul 10, 2013. Q&A for work. html AddType. How to disallow all using robots. Put a . Block access to robots. User-Agent . 0. Linda-Vassily @Kingalan1 May 13, 2015, 2:27 AM. txt required. com Allow from browser. 1. Question 1 I currently use the following to noindex a site in htaccess. x. Right click on the . Use your WordPress hosting provider’s file manager to access your root directory and update the . 1 localhost Top ↑. Htaccess is a configuration file of apache which is used to make changes in the configuration on a directory basis. ccc. Nevertheless, it’s a great addition to your toolset if you know how to use it. All IP addresses begin with 111. Here is the code: order deny,allow deny from all allow from xxx. html, the content of the page doesn’t matter, our is a text file with just the characters. *exabot. AhrefsBot always respects the Disallow directive that instructs the spider not to crawl the website and will block AhrefsBot from storing link data about the site in its. ini, and htaccess/htpasswds. php, I am guessing that index. Generate the . Your All-In-One Suite of SEO Tools. Yes, for the most part "index, follow" is what you want on your pages. Sorted by: 1. Code for your . htaccess is a very useful file in web servers such as Apache HTTP Server. com ; If you're using Apache 2. txt file, the bad bots don't What this plugin does is that it adds a trap disallow command line to robots. Improve this answer. We have used . Then the IP addresses corresponding to the deny code will be blocked. Apache Configuration: . 1 / 1; First post. Example. First, list the bots (the first line in this example means no user-agent string) and then use Limit to deny them access. All it does is tell things like search engine spiders that a particular URL should not be indexed; it doesn't prevent access. Compare SEO Products. Command. htaccess as the file name, insert the code below and press Create to save your changes. Sorted by: 4. Find the . Edit the above code by replacing “sample-domain. I would like to noindex /tags/ and /s/ and all pages within those categories. uk site at all, but repoint it. htaccess files in each folder, so just put a . You can block specific IP's in . Using mod_rewrite. If that happens, you know you need to install or enable mod_headers. htaccess file and keep all files that are . Want to block a bad robot or web scraper using . The essential SEO toolset: keyword research, link building, site audits, page optimization, rank tracking, reporting, and more. In basic language: This code is used to try to control robots that are crawling/spidering your site, by allowing just bing|Google|msn|MSR|Twitter|Yandex to do so and send all others to a dead end. Every page needs it own rewrite rule. c> <IfModule. include '/path/to/script. htaccess code will block access to all files with file extension . log file in your apache folder to see which User-Agent you need to allow or block. Thread starter radichone; Start date Sep 19, 2016; Tags block moz robot txt semrush Sep 19, 2016. Placed it in . To allow Google and Bing you must specifically and individually allow each crawler: User-agent: googlebot Disallow: User-agent: bingbot Disallow: User-agent: * Disallow: / Going forward, to find out if your robots. The line of code look like this: Header set X-Robots-Tag “noindex, nofollow” This example takes into account the most widespread server type—Apache. In most cases, this will be a straightforward issue where you blocked crawling in your robots. They also can be used to point the googlebot to your sitemap. htaccess file. to my knowledge my . htaccess file. 2 and Apache 2. Add these lines to your file: # enable basic rewriting RewriteEngine on; 5. Alternately, if you had some way of determining what was a bot and what was not, you could work that rule into your . txt fired when those domains are accessed, this file simply has Disallow /. 3. txt file). txt file and making it generally accessible and useful involves four steps: Create a file named robots. The above code will help you set an expiration time for assets. P. htaccess> <IfModule mod_authz_core. 2. No . XXX. New Feature: Moz Pro. htaccess file, some websites use following code syntax: Order allow,deny Allow from all Deny from env=spambot. URL Rewrite Smack-Down: . htaccess file, the use of FilesMatch tags to block access to certain file extensions or to allow access to a specific list of filenames. . Raise your local SEO visibility with complete local SEO management. txt file to tell Bots not to crawl or list pages in results. If the 301 status code is received in response to a request other than GET or HEAD, the user agent MUST NOT automatically redirect the request. 1. These types of bots are notorious for ignoring robots. htaccess to be like: d. 0. 154. To use htaccess password protection we need to create two files in the directory in which you want to restrict access:-. Require login only for certain IP htaccess Apache2. htaccess file, you can use a plugin like Htaccess File Editor. You can quickly reset document types, parsing engines, URL redirects, and many other crucial features. txt I get a 404 not found. Case Studies Explore how Moz drives ROI with a proven track record of success. User-agent: Googlebot-Image Disallow: /images/ Allow: /images/background-images/ Allow: /images/logo. You don't need the last comment in the example. This way no robots. HTACCESS CODE. * - [E=MY_SET_HEADER:1] #if MY_SET_HEADER is present then set header Header set X-Robots-Tag "noindex, nofollow". New Releases Get the scoop on the latest and greatest from Moz. 4. txt file. txt file — though one robots. htaccess to: <FilesMatch ". 555. Can you email me your . Hi Kyle Yes, you can block an entire subdomain via robots. 1 deny from 2. txt, keep the following best practices in mind: Be. htaccess basic auth combined with ip restriction. vipsoft (vipsoft) March 18, 2012, 12:12pm #21. htpasswd code then click on the . htaccess file in super-private containing the following: Deny From All. Just because a page meets these requirements doesn't mean that a page will be indexed; indexing isn. php$ - [L] RewriteCond % {REQUEST_FILENAME} !-f RewriteCond % {REQUEST_FILENAME} !-d RewriteRule . txt. Indexer directives tell the googlebot what it should index. The <var>status</var> argument can be used to return other HTTP status codes: <dl>. Shortly after I added some code to my . You can check out the contents of this file using a simple text editor like Vim. For example: RewriteEngine On RewriteRule !^ (index. First: Performance - When AllowOverride is set to allow the use of . Disallow: /restricted-folder/. txt correctly. Protect Sensitive Files. txt. I tried a couple recommended code sets but it seems to be a mess. Robots. This denies all web access to your wp-config file, error_logs, php. For example, you can restrict access to your website with just two lines of code instead of building an IP access manager or installing third-party plugins. Learn more. Common HTAccess File Hacks. The Referer header cannot be bing. txt file to. The meta robot tag in the example above tells all robots not to index the page. php> deny from all </Files>. htaccess code I can get to it just fine. By Patrick Stox Reviewed by Joshua Hardwick. Navigate to the root directory of your website. 154. htaccess (after the command RewriteEngine On): <Files ~ ". Let’s get started. Related: cPanel tips and tricks that will make your life easier Don’t forget to create a backup. Step 2: Type down the configuration (to test use the default configuration provided above) Step 3: Save the file in ASCII with file name . I created new htaccess and robots. htaccess file on mod_rewrite enabled servers (usually Unix-based but sometimes decent Windows hosts) can be an SEOs dream (and sometimes nightmare). htaccess file in your website’s root folder. htaccess file to your web directory. 113. Place your additions in the file. XXX. SemrushBot is the search bot software that Semrush. htaccess file is very simple: Order Allow,Deny Allow from all Deny from aaa. Good bots Only "good" bots follow the robots. 0. 89Search engines work through three primary functions: Crawling: Scour the Internet for content, looking over the code/content for each URL they find. htaccess file in the WordPress dashboard: 1. This effectively gives them carte blanche, as very few websites deny the almighty Googlebot. For security, we can add several directives to . *. htaccess file - importantly, it needs to go before the WordPress front-controller (ie. htaccess rules: Create an . txt and my robots. htaccess file should be listed here, usually as one of the first entries. What you can put in these files is determined by the AllowOverride directive. The site is w. Although, for a header like X-Robots-Tag, which is very much page specific then it would probably be easier to set this at the application server (in your application/CMS). Not really. You can use the following in htaccess to allow and deny access to your site : SetEnvIf remote_addr ^1. just . This will prevent GoogleBot to not access your /restricted-folder/. Improve this answer. Step 2: Locate the “file under the “Apache” directory. For example, edits to a . If you just specify $view_folder = 'themes'; it will look inside app folder after it, not the root folder. What you need to consider here is that some bots (especially "larger" more prominent ones) will use several user-agents to access your site. htaccess. The page has indexable content. Then the "allow" directives are evaulated: if a request matches an allow directive, it's allowed in, even if it matches a deny directive earlier. How to use `patchcmd` with a. Make sure you have a file named "someotherfile" in your site's root (and also obviously a robots. The most practical way of adding the HTTP header is by modifying the main configuration file (usually or . js and . In general, . 1. seomoz. com Allow from view. Share. This way. It is a bad idea to do such with the htaccess file. Keyword Explorer Find traffic-driving keywords with our 1. htaccess file and place the following snippet of code inside: Allow from All. You will need to remove your disallow rule from robots. 2. the idea to have page all redirect from non-to work properly, but in IE whenever smbdy types it shows the red screen with invalid certificate. live. when It type website. htaccess files allow users to configure directories of the web server they control without modifying the main configuration file. 4 Answers. Edit htaccess WordPress Using a Plugin. htaccess files. <Files ~ ". If we use a robot. To allow IP addresses, you can switch the behavior to allow a few designated IP addresses, and block. htaccess neither robots. htaccess as the file name, insert the code below and press Create to save your changes. No. The . htaccess file on SEO. This code works great to block Ahrefs and Majestic bots:. The file is immediately valid; this also counts for sub directories. The above code will help you set an expiration time for assets. htac/cess file in the “/image” directory of your website would. txt file is for search engines and crawlers. However, i think htaccess is better, can anyone share the best and most effective code to block every other bot expect the google, bing and yahoo (and other once which SEOs want to have). * bad_bot SetEnvIfNoCase User-Agent . htaccess file is the same as you. htaccess code to try to block this agent: BrowserMatchNoCase x86_64 bad_bot. # BEGIN WordPress <IfModule mod_rewrite. A dialogue box may pop up asking about encoding. How to Block by IP Addresses. With Apache, all rules are processed with the last one matching being the effective rule. htaccess. com/imagename The new website is built around the 907 Theme which has. 32. order allow,deny deny from 345. Disallow: /. # Kill PHP Execution <Files *. Moz DataThere are several ways to block robots. Linda-Vassily @Kingalan1 May 13, 2015, 2:27 AM. htaccess or something similar - however it is still a very good idea to have valid robots. You want to make sure you block all of the current Ahrefs IP addresses that are listed here. 3. htaccess file and right-click to edit it. Solution 2 : Robots. txt file, the Allow directive functions opposite to Disallow by granting access to website content. 0. Order Deny,Allow. On Apache servers it is very easy to block unwanted bots using the . htaccess file placed in the "/wp-admin" – folder and replace the red x`s: AuthUserFile /dev/null AuthGroupFile /dev/null AuthName "Admin dashboard" AuthType Basic <LIMIT GET> order deny,allow deny from all # whitelist IP Admin allow from xx. These commands are often used together, especially when you need to open access to specific information like a photo in a hidden media file directory. With that said, for the time being a . htaccess file on mod_rewrite enabled servers (usually Unix-based but sometimes decent Windows hosts) can be an SEOs dream (and sometimes nightmare). htaccess files operate at the level of the directory they are located. If you want to handling missing path, you should configure router provider itself, or you can use router events. 1 Reply Last reply Reply Quote 0The good and legit bots should naturaly follow the robot. officeapps. The Moz Story Moz was the first & remains the most trusted SEO company. Click the New File button in the upper menu. The . Protect Sensitive Files. Moz Links API Power your SEO with our index of over 44 trillion links. php$ - [L] RewriteCond % {REQUEST_FILENAME} !-f RewriteCond % {REQUEST_FILENAME} !. <ifModule mod_headers. . XXX. htaccess file relies upon on the aim of the . htaccess, add this above where there are already rules with a similar starting prefix. txt. htaccess file. 1, add the following lines to your . A bot, also known as a web robot, web spider or web crawler, is a software application designed to automatically perform simple and repetitive tasks in a more effective, structured, and concise manner than any human can ever do. 56.